Question 701177: A researcher is interested in estimating the noise levels in decibels at area urban hospitals. She wants to be 98% confident that her estimate is correct. If the standard deviation is 5.06, how large a sample is needed to get the desired information to be accurate within 0.73 decibels?

-------
n = [z*s/E]^2
-----
n = [2.3263*5.06/0.73]^2 = 260
